The taxonomic status and relationships of bracken ferns (Pteridium: Dennstaedtiaceae) from sub-Saharan Africa
Authors:JOHN A THOMSON  AUGUSTINE C CHIKUNI  COLIN S MCMASTER
Institution:National Herbarium of New South Wales, Botanic Gardens Trust, Mrs Macquaries Road, Sydney, NSW 2000, Australia; National Herbarium and Botanic Gardens of Malawi, PO Box 528, Zomba, Malawi; Ndubaluba Outdoor Centre, Chengelo School, Post Bag 16, Mkushi, Zambia
Abstract:Two morphotypes of bracken fern in the genus Pteridium Gled. ex Scop. occur in sub-Saharan Africa. The more common and widespread of these is assigned in contemporary systematic treatments to the European subspecies, P. aquilinum (L.) Kuhn ssp. aquilinum . We show that this African form is separable morphometrically and genomically from the European subspecies, and reinstate its earlier name P. aquilinum ssp. capense (Thunb.) C.Chr. The second African bracken, with a more localized tropical distribution mainly in the drainage basins of the Congo and Zambezi River systems, is confirmed as P. aquilinum ssp. centrali-africanum Hieron. ex R.E. Fr. We reject suggestions that this taxon be treated as a full species. Phenetic cluster analysis based on use of Arbitrarily Primed Polymerase Chain Reaction (A-P PCR) and Inter Simple Sequence Repeat (ISSR) fingerprinting of the nuclear genome provides evidence that the two African brackens are more closely related to each other than to other taxa, and sister to a grouping of the European sspp. aquilinum and pinetorum . The two African subspecies share solely with ssp. aquilinum a distinctive chloroplast haplotype carrying a 5-base direct repeat in the rps 4 –trn S region, confirming the close phyletic relationship between sspp. aquilinum , capense and centrali-africanum .  © 2005 The Linnean Society of London, Botanical Journal of the Linnean Society , 2005, 148 , 311–321.
